Hi All
I hope you can help me with this slightly random question. I'm an artist and I have created an artwork that uses water (to erode an earth sculpture). I have system with a hidden pump and water reservoir, with 22mm copper pipe, going down to an 18mm attachment for a 'rain' shower attachment. It works really well, but it erodes my sculpture really fast (great for the opening night).

But I want to be able to swap out the 'rain' shower attachment for something that would create more of a mist of water for the rest of the exhibition so the erosion goes a lot slower. My local plumbers merchant sold me an attachment for a tap but it has a different thread on it that won't attach to the brass connector.

Is there a simple connector that I could get to attach this to my set up? Or is there something else that you would recommend that could attach easily to either the 22mm or 18mm brass fittings that would create a gentle mist effect?
